JavaScript 浏览器开发者工具,前端开发者必备指南

admin 阅读:84 2024-04-02

javascript 浏览器开发工具是一个强大的工具集,可帮助前端开发者调试、分析和优化WEB 应用程序。它提供了对页面结构、样式、网络活动和性能指标的深入了解,使开发人员能够快速识别和解决问题。

核心功能

DOM 检查器:

  • 查看和修改页面 DOM 结构
  • 搜索、过滤和选择元素
  • 查看节点属性、事件监听器和样式信息

样式编辑器:

  • 修改 CSS 样式实时查看更改
  • 悬停元素以查看应用的样式
  • 设置断点以监视样式更改

网络面板:

  • 查看和分析网络请求
  • 跟踪请求的详细信息,如状态、响应时间和大小
  • 设置断点和过滤器以捕获特定请求

性能面板:

  • 分析页面加载时间和性能
  • 创建时间线快照以跟踪事件和任务的执行
  • 识别性能瓶颈和优化问题

控制台:

  • 输出日志消息和警告
  • 评估代码片段进行调试
  • 设置断点来暂停代码执行

其他实用工具:

  • 源代码编辑器:用于查看和编辑页面源代码
  • 代码调试器:可一步一步执行代码并设置断点
  • 内存面板:用于监视内存使用情况和泄漏
  • 灯塔报告:生成 Web 应用程序的性能和 SEO 审计

使用技巧

  • 熟悉快捷键以提高效率
  • 使用过滤器和搜索选项缩小范围
  • 结合其他工具,如 Redux DevTools 和 React Developer Tools
  • 定期更新浏览器以获取最新功能
  • 善用在线文档和资源

好处

  • 快速识别和修复问题:通过深入了解页面结构和网络活动,可以快速诊断和解决错误。
  • 优化页面性能:性能面板可帮助识别性能瓶颈,从而提高页面加载时间和响应能力。
  • 调试和修改代码:控制台和源代码编辑器使开发人员能够轻松调试代码并进行修改。
  • 改进用户体验:通过优化性能和解决问题,开发者可以创建更流畅、更响应式且用户友好的 Web 应用程序。
  • 提高开发效率:开发者工具的强大功能可以显着提高开发效率,节省时间和精力。

结论

JavaScript 浏览器开发者工具是前端开发者的必备工具,它提供了全面的功能来调试、分析和优化 Web 应用程序。通过熟练使用这些工具,开发人员可以显着提高工作效率、提高应用程序质量并改善用户体验。

声明

1、部分文章来源于网络,仅作为参考。
2、如果网站中图片和文字侵犯了您的版权,请联系1943759704@qq.com处理!